Quiz for Management Candidates

Are you management material? Do you have what it takes to be an effective manager in corporate America?

Take this quiz and find out. The brief quiz below includes four questions and indicates whether you are qualified to be a manager in your employers company. The questions are not that difficult.

How do you put a giraffe into a refrigerator?

The correct answer is: Open the refrigerator, insert the giraffe, and close the door.

(This question tests whether you tend to do simple things in an overly complicated way.)

How do you put an elephant into a refrigerator?

Wrong answer: Open the refrigerator, put in the elephant and close the refrigerator door.

Correct answer: Open the refrigerator, take out the giraffe, insert the elephant, and close the door.

(This tests your ability to think through the repercussions of your actions.)

The Lion King is hosting an animal conference. All the animals attend except one. Which animal does not attend?

Correct answer: The elephant.

(The elephant is in the refrigerator. This question tests your memory.)

OK, even if you did not answer the first three questions correctly, you still have one more chance to show your management abilities.

There is a river you must cross. But it is inhabited by crocodiles. How do you manage it?

Correct answer: You swim across.

(All of the crocodiles are attending the Animal Meeting. This tests whether you learn quickly from your mistakes.)

According to Andersen Consulting Worldwide, about 90% of current corporate managers they tested answered all of questions incorrectly.
